The PhD in Electrical Engineering at Northeastern University is a research-intensive program designed to equip students with the skills necessary to tackle complex engineering challenges. The curriculum is flexible, allowing students to tailor their studies to their research interests, which may include areas such as signal processing, biomedical applications, wireless communications, and power electronics. Students can enter the program with either a BS or MS degree, with those starting with a BS required to complete additional master's level coursework. The program offers both full-time and part-time study options, accommodating various schedules. Students benefit from access to state-of-the-art research facilities and have opportunities for internships and co-op experiences, enhancing their practical skills and professional networks. Graduates are well-prepared for careers in academia, industry, and research institutions, contributing to advancements in technology and engineering.
